电脑开机时弹出:无法打开C:\\boot.ini文件.无法更改操作系统的解决方法

问题描述

在电脑开机时,可能会出现类似以下错误提示:

无法打开C:\boot.ini文件。请检查您的电脑硬盘驱动器是否正常。

无法更改操作系统。

这种错误提示通常是由于引导文件(boot.ini文件)损坏或删除导致的。本文将为您提供修复此问题的完整攻略。

解决方法

以下是修复此问题的两种方法,您可以根据实际情况选择其中一种方法。

方法一:使用Windows系统修复工具

Windows系统自带了一个系统修复工具,可以用于修复引导文件出现问题的情况。按照以下步骤操作:

  1. 从安装光盘、U盘或其他可启动设备启动您的电脑。
  2. 在Windows开始安装屏幕上,选择您的语言、时区和键盘等选项。
  3. 在下一屏幕上,单击“修复计算机”或“高级选项”,然后选择“问题解决”或“系统修复”。
  4. 选择“自动修复启动问题”或类似的选项。
  5. 等待系统修复工具执行完毕。

方法二:手动修复boot.ini文件

如果系统修复工具无法修复问题,您可以手动修复boot.ini文件。按照以下步骤操作:

  1. 将您的Windows安装光盘或U盘插入电脑,并启动电脑。
  2. 在Windows开始安装屏幕上,选择您的语言、时区和键盘等选项。
  3. 在下一屏幕上,单击“安装”或“继续”等选项,直到您看到“自定义安装”或“高级选项”等选项。
  4. 选择“自定义安装”或“高级选项”等选项。
  5. 找到并选择“恢复控制台”或“命令行”或类似的选项。
  6. 在控制台或命令行中运行以下命令:

attrib -h -r -s C:\boot.ini
del C:\boot.ini
bootcfg /rebuild

  1. 完成上述步骤后,重启电脑并查看是否已成功解决问题。

总结

如上所述,当您的电脑开机时出现“无法打开C:\boot.ini文件。请检查您的电脑硬盘驱动器是否正常。”或“无法更改操作系统”等错误提示时,您可以尝试使用Windows系统修复工具或手动修复boot.ini文件来解决问题。如果您在尝试以上两种方法后仍然无法解决问题,请联系专业人士或相关技术支持部门。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:电脑开机时弹出:无法打开C:\\boot.ini文件.无法更改操作系统的解决方法 - Python技术站

(0)
上一篇 2023年5月24日
下一篇 2023年5月24日

相关文章

  • Ajax和Comet技术总结

    Ajax和Comet技术总结 Ajax是Asynchronous JavaScript and XML(异步JavaScript和XML)的缩写。它是一种利用JavaScript和XML在Web服务器上异步传输数据的技术。它可以在不重新加载整个网页的情况下,更新某个特定部分的内容。Ajax能够在不干扰客户端的情况下,优化Web应用的性能。 Ajax的优点 网…

    C 2023年5月23日
    00
  • 华硕x550c笔记本电脑很卡怎么拆机清灰?

    针对“华硕x550c笔记本电脑很卡怎么拆机清灰?”这个问题,我提供以下攻略: 1. 准备材料 在拆机清灰之前,我们需要准备以下工具和材料: 气罐喷雾器、无尘布 螺丝刀 清灰软刷或者毛刷 硅脂(可选) 2. 拆机 首先,将电脑关闭,并断开电源线和所有外设。 将电脑背面的电池拆掉。如果是固态硬盘版本,需要拆下固态硬盘。 用螺丝刀卸下电脑底部的螺丝。不同型号的笔记…

    C 2023年5月22日
    00
  • 如何提高画画水平?给迷茫艺术生写的小建议

    如何提高画画水平?给迷茫艺术生写的小建议 在绘画领域,提高画画水平需要不断修炼和实践。以下是一些小建议,希望可以帮助迷茫的艺术生们提高画画水平。 1. 提高绘画技能的练习 要成为一名优秀的画家,需要系统地学习基础绘画技能。以下是一些常用的练习方法: 1.1 画基本形状 要想画好任何东西,首先需要掌握基本形状。 建议在纸上反复练习画圆、方、三角等不同形状,并尝…

    C 2023年5月22日
    00
  • C++超集C++/CLI模块的基本语法

    C++/CLI是一个能够在.NET Framework下,基于C++语言创建托管代码的技术。C++/CLI模块是指一个.dll文件,它包含用C++/CLI语法写的代码,能够被.NET程序引用并利用其中的类、方法等等。 C++/CLI模块的基本语法如下: 命名空间(namespace) C++/CLI和C++一样可以使用命名空间(namespace)来整理代码…

    C 2023年5月22日
    00
  • C程序 打印倒置金字塔

    下面是关于“C程序 打印倒置金字塔”的完整使用攻略。 1. 程序简介 这个C程序的功能是在命令行上打印出一个倒置的金字塔,金字塔的高度由用户输入。例如,当用户输入数字5时,程序将输出以下金字塔形状: ********* ******* ***** *** * 2. 程序使用方式 在你的计算机上创建一个C源文件,例如pyramid.c。 在文件中写入以下代码:…

    C 2023年5月9日
    00
  • Visual Studio 2022最新版安装教程(图文详解)

    Visual Studio 2022最新版安装教程(图文详解) 1. 下载 Visual Studio 2022 首先,前往官方网站 Visual Studio 下载Visual Studio 2022。 2. 运行安装程序 下载完毕后,运行安装程序: 如果您下载的是 .exe 文件,则双击该文件以运行安装程序; 如果您下载的是 .iso 文件,则您需要使用…

    C 2023年5月23日
    00
  • 一文详解C++中动态内存管理

    一文详解C++中动态内存管理 什么是动态内存 在C++中,内存是分为静态和动态两种。静态内存是在程序编译时就已经分配好的,而动态内存指的则是在程序运行时动态分配的内存。 动态内存管理在C++编程中非常重要,我们通常使用new和delete关键字进行动态内存的分配和释放。这种方式相比静态内存分配,可以更灵活地控制内存的使用情况。 动态内存分配 在C++中,动态…

    C 2023年5月23日
    00
  • C/C++ Linux Socket网络编程流程分析

    C/C++ Linux Socket网络编程流程分析 什么是Socket Socket是计算机网络中对于通信队列和编程接口的抽象。一句话概括,Socket是一种特殊的文件,它通过文件IO的方式向网络发送和接收数据。 Socket网络编程流程 创建Socket 创建一个Socket需要调用socket()函数,它有三个参数,分别是:地址族、类型、协议。在Lin…

    C 2023年5月23日
    00
合作推广
合作推广
分享本页
返回顶部